Basic facts about this digital color

In the Register's classification, #23656F belongs to the Cyan Color Family, featuring Moderate Saturation and Neutral brightness. In numbers: rgb(35, 101, 111) (13.7% red, 39.6% green, 43.5% blue), or CMYK 30 / 4 / 0 / 56 for print.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

#23656F presents itself as a clearly saturated aqua cyan — one that holds a balanced mid-tone. In practice it works well for understated, calm designs that favor harmony over drama. In The Official Register of Color Names it is just a few steps away from Humbec Dark Teal (#265B71). Its next-closest registered neighbors are Caesar (#1B6767) and Muse (#2E696D).

Technically, the mix leans on its blue channel (rgb(35, 101, 111)), which gives #23656F its character. If you plan to put text on a #23656F background, choose white — the contrast ratio is 6.6:1 (passing WCAG AA), while black manages only 3.2:1. No one has named #23656F so far. #23656F color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Complementary color schemes

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Split complementary color scheme

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Analogous color scheme

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Triadic color scheme

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Tetradic color scheme

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
